Output 16572786edb6eeab3598ba0ff51c78e877d906cb3126c06fb9d4aec1afcb36ae:1

value
999895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503fc60a9991162f954798cae350a68937adc261 OP_EQUAL
address
2MzZYShRTguJ5k7UBcjsaWexv16NQ5zwAez
transaction
16572786edb6eeab3598ba0ff51c78e877d906cb3126c06fb9d4aec1afcb36ae